[![made-with-datalad](https://www.datalad.org/badges/made_with.svg)](https://datalad.org) High-resolution structural images were used to generate the cortical surfaces using FreeSurfer (v5.3.0, freely available at http://surfer.nmr.mgh.harvard.edu, [Dale et al., 1999]). Additional high-resolution T2w images were included in the reconstruction (recon-all -T2 t2file). The surface quality was checked by inspecting the slice screenshots of QATool (v1.1, freely available at http://ftp.nmr.mgh.harvard.edu/fswiki/QATools, [no source paper linked]). It provides fine-grained data access down to the level of individual files, and allows for tracking future updates. In order to use this repository for data retrieval, [DataLad](https://www.datalad.org/) is required. It is a free and open source command line tool, available for all major operating systems, and builds up on Git and [git-annex](https://git-annex.branchable.com/) to allow sharing, synchronizing, and version controlling collections of large files. You can find information on how to install DataLad at [handbook.datalad.org/en/latest/intro/installation.html](http://handbook.datalad.org/en/latest/intro/installation.html). ### Get the dataset A DataLad dataset can be `cloned` by running ``` datalad clone ``` Once a dataset is cloned, it is a light-weight directory on your local machine. At this point, it contains only small metadata and information on the identity of the files in the dataset, but not actual *content* of the (sometimes large) data files. ### Retrieve dataset content After cloning a dataset, you can retrieve file contents by running ``` datalad get ``` This command will trigger a download of the files, directories, or subdatasets you have specified. DataLad datasets can contain other datasets, so called *subdatasets*. If you clone the top-level dataset, subdatasets do not yet contain metadata and information on the identity of files, but appear to be empty directories. In order to retrieve file availability metadata in subdatasets, run ``` datalad get -n ``` Afterwards, you can browse the retrieved metadata to find out about subdataset contents, and retrieve individual files with `datalad get`. If you use `datalad get `, all contents of the subdataset will be downloaded at once. ### Stay up-to-date DataLad datasets can be updated. The command `datalad update` will *fetch* updates and store them on a different branch (by default `remotes/origin/master`).
